TL;DR. If you want a pure software-developer conference in Basel, there is exactly one that matters: BaselOne on 14–15 October 2026 at Markthalle [1]. Everything else is life-sciences-adjacent — Messe Basel hosts health.tech (March), Swiss Biotech Day (May), Future Labs Live (May) and BioTechX Europe (October), all heavy on data/AI tracks [5][7][4][8]. For grassroots, Hackergarten Basel and Basel Data Science & AI are the only meetups with a reliable monthly heartbeat [11][12].

Why BaselOne is the one to pencil in for software people
BaselOne is the only vendor-independent, pure software-development conference in the city — committee-curated talks in English and German at the Markthalle (2 min from Basel SBB), organised by Karakun, ERNI Schweiz, the Kanton Basel-Stadt IT department and Baloise [1][18]. The 2025 edition drew 310+ attendees from IT, pharma, insurance, banking and retail across CH/DE/FR — a tight, multi-industry crowd rather than a pure-FAANG audience [1]. CfP for 2026 closed 30 April via Sessionize [2].
The Messe Basel life-sciences cluster
Four of the seven 2026 events are life-sciences-flavoured and run out of Messe Basel / Messeplatz — together they’re the reason Basel reads as a “biotech IT” hub more than a generic developer hub. All four have explicit AI/data tracks aimed at engineers, not just biologists:
- health.tech (Mar) — joint venture of Bits & Pretzels and MCH Group; the 2025 premiere pulled ~6,000 participants [6].
- Swiss Biotech Day (May) — flagship of the Swiss Biotech Association; 2026 hit 3,500+ from 58 countries with explicit AI/data sessions [7].
- Future Labs Live (May) — Terrapinn-organised; tracks on “Automated, Integrated, Interoperable Discovery”, “Data Management, Standards & Analytics” and “AI/ML” [4].
- BioTechX Europe (Oct) — also Terrapinn; explicit tagline “Data. AI. Discovery. Healthcare.” with 100+ biotech startups on the floor [8].
If your day job is ML engineering for pharma, all four are realistically on your radar; if you ship React, only one is (BaselOne).

If you want a recurring evening with a working software crowd in Basel, Hackergarten Basel is the safer bet — open-source contribution in a workshop format, 863 members, calendared monthly through Q3 2026 [11]. For data/AI specifically, Basel Data Science & AI is the only monthly with confirmed 2026 turnout [12]. Skip the dormant Python and Vue groups unless they show fresh activity — many appear active on aggregator sites but their actual Meetup pages tell a different story.

What Basel isn’t
Three honest gaps a visitor should know:
- No major dedicated cybersecurity conference. Switzerland’s flagship is the Global Cyber Conference in Zurich (1–2 Sep 2026), not Basel — plan a day-trip.
- No big general-purpose web/JS conference. BaselOne covers software development broadly; for JavaScript-specific tracks, the Swiss anchor is ZurichJS (11 Sep 2026 at Technopark Zurich), 1h by train.
- The “Basel” listings on aggregator sites are misleading. dev.events and similar directories show “online events accessible from Basel” rather than physical Basel conferences — most of their listings are not in the city. Cross-check before booking travel.
